Pablo Neira Ayuso says: ==================== Netfilter/IPVS updates for net-next The following patchset container Netfilter/IPVS update for net-next: 1) Add UDP tunnel support for ICMP errors in IPVS. Julian Anastasov says: This patchset is a followup to the commit that adds UDP/GUE tunnel: "ipvs: allow tunneling with gue encapsulation". What we do is to put tunnel real servers in hash table (patch 1), add function to lookup tunnels (patch 2) and use it to strip the embedded tunnel headers from ICMP errors (patch 3). 2) Extend xt_owner to match for supplementary groups, from Lukasz Pawelczyk. 3) Remove unused oif field in flow_offload_tuple object, from Taehee Yoo. 4) Release basechain counters from workqueue to skip synchronize_rcu() call. From Florian Westphal. 5) Replace skb_make_writable() by skb_ensure_writable(). Patchset from Florian Westphal. 6) Checksum support for gue encapsulation in IPVS, from Jacky Hu. ==================== Signed-off-by: David S. Miller <davem@davemloft.net>
Linux kernel ============ There are several guides for kernel developers and users. These guides can be rendered in a number of formats, like HTML and PDF. Please read Documentation/admin-guide/README.rst first. In order to build the documentation, use ``make htmldocs`` or ``make pdfdocs``. The formatted documentation can also be read online at: https://www.kernel.org/doc/html/latest/ There are various text files in the Documentation/ subdirectory, several of them using the Restructured Text markup notation. Please read the Documentation/process/changes.rst file, as it contains the requirements for building and running the kernel, and information about the problems which may result by upgrading your kernel.
